Jordan Condemns Iranian Attack on Building in Kuwait
Amman, July 30 (QNA) - Jordan on Thursday condemned an Iranian attack on a building belonging to a company in Kuwait.
Jordanian Foreign Ministry described the attack as a violation of Kuwait's sovereignty, a threat to its security, stability, and territorial integrity, and a breach of international law and the United Nations Charter.
The ministry affirmed Jordan's solidarity with Kuwait and its support for measures taken to protect the country's sovereignty, security, citizens, and residents. (QNA)
